Material Description

Material NumberMaterial Number (single)StandardRange of ApplicationStandard StatusCountrySuccessorRemark
1.4523 (DIN EN 10088-1 : 2005-09) 1.4523 DIN EN 10088-1 : 2005-09DIN EN 10088-1 : 1995-08 replaced by DIN EN 10088-1 : 2014-12ReplacedGermanyX2CrMoTiS18-2The ferritic material X2CrMoTiS18-2 as a patented steel is used in the form of rods, wire rod and profiles. No resistance to intercrystalline corrosion in welded condition.
